欧美阿v视频在线大全_亚洲欧美中文日韩V在线观看_www性欧美日韩欧美91_亚洲欧美日韩久久精品

主頁 > 知識庫 > Access 使用總結(jié)一篇

Access 使用總結(jié)一篇

熱門標簽:隨州營銷電話機器人怎么樣 400電話從哪里申請濱州 400電話申請怎么看 機器人電話機創(chuàng)意繪畫 江西南昌百應(yīng)電話機器人 hbuilder地圖標注 高德地圖標注商家在哪 天音通信電話機器人 杭州400電話如何申請的
1.如何使用Access
兩年前用過一點Access,感覺它小問題很多,就沒有再用。這次的程序是放在千兆寬網(wǎng)的虛擬主機上,這個虛擬主機不支持Sqlite,讀取數(shù)據(jù)的時候是好的,只要往數(shù)據(jù)庫里邊寫東西,就會報錯,Some Disk I/O Error Occured。很神奇,換了一個虛擬主機試試,沒有問題。說明不是我程序的問題。后來只能換成Access。用ADO.NET讀取數(shù)據(jù)庫其實都差不多,主要就是一個連接字串的問題,還有就是一些數(shù)據(jù)庫差異要注意。

1.1 數(shù)據(jù)庫連接串

add name="ConnectionString" connectionString="data source=|DataDirectory|\we.mdb;Provider=Microsoft.Jet.OLEDB.4.0" /> 連接串很簡單,只需要指定DataSource就可以,這里的|DataDirectory|是指的App_Data目錄。Asp.net的這種方式可以使我們很方便的用相對路徑來指定數(shù)據(jù)庫文件的位置。這里的Provider采用Oledb驅(qū)動。

1.2 使用

在程序中使用是很簡單的,只是把Connection,Command之前的前綴換掉就可以了。舉一個例子:
復(fù)制代碼 代碼如下:

public DataTable GetAll(string num,int min,int startRecord, int pageSize)
{
string sql = string.Format("select Num ,minPrice ,isUsed from PhoneNumber where Num like '{0}%' and isUsed=0", num);
if (min != 0)
{
sql += "and minPrice=@p1";
}
using (OleDbConnection conn = new OleDbConnection(SqlHelper.ConnStr))
{
conn.Open();
OleDbCommand cmd = conn.CreateCommand();
cmd.CommandText = sql;
if (min != 0)
cmd.Parameters.AddWithValue("p1", min);
OleDbDataAdapter adp = new OleDbDataAdapter(cmd);
DataTable table = new DataTable();
adp.Fill(startRecord,pageSize,table);
return table;
}
}

當然還要添加using:using System.Data.OleDb;
using System.Data;ADO.NET的處理方式都是很類似的,事實上,ADO.NET有一套以Db為前綴的Connection,Command等類,這些具體的類都是繼承自DbConnection,所以看起來都是一樣的。

1.3 差異

上面提到,Access是很詭異的。以下列舉一些我遇到的:

1.3.1 user 是關(guān)鍵字,如果有表名或者列名是user而沒有加中括號,是會出錯的。當然,一致地在所有的表名和列名外加中括號是一個良好的編程習(xí)慣。

1.3.2 直接插DateTime型的數(shù)據(jù)是會報錯的,即使數(shù)據(jù)庫里的字段類型確實是Date,插入的方式是把C#的DateTime型ToString()過后再插入。

1.3.3 沒有bool型,或者bit型,叫yesno……

1.3.4一個命令里邊不支持多條sql。這個限制也很討厭,每次執(zhí)行一個command的時候里面只能包含一條sql,非常不方便,即使是小巧如Sqlite的數(shù)據(jù)庫也沒有這個限制。

1.3.5 參數(shù)順序的問題. 聲明的參數(shù)順序必須要和你往command里邊添加參數(shù)的聲明一致.否則很有可能什么錯也不報,就是不影響結(jié)果(update的時候,其他時候沒試過). Access真是極品數(shù)據(jù)庫啊!!例如
復(fù)制代碼 代碼如下:

string sql = "update [user] set WorkField=@p1, Company=@p3,IC=@p4,Contact=@p5,Phone=@p6,Mobile=@p7,Address=@p8,Email=@p9,Introduction=@p10 "
+ "where username=@p2";
cmd.CommandText = sql;
cmd.Parameters.AddWithValue("p1", entity.WorkField);
cmd.Parameters.AddWithValue("p3", entity.Company);
cmd.Parameters.AddWithValue("p4", entity.IC);
cmd.Parameters.AddWithValue("p5", entity.Contact);
cmd.Parameters.AddWithValue("p6", entity.Phone);
cmd.Parameters.AddWithValue("p7", entity.Mobile);
cmd.Parameters.AddWithValue("p8","");
cmd.Parameters.AddWithValue("p9", string.IsNullOrEmpty(entity.Email)?" ":entity.Email);
cmd.Parameters.AddWithValue("p10", string.IsNullOrEmpty(entity.Introduction)?" ":entity.Introduction);
cmd.Parameters.AddWithValue("p2", entity.UserName);
int i= cmd.ExecuteNonQuery();這樣是可以的,但是把

cmd.Parameters.AddWithValue("p2", entity.UserName);

提到前面去,就不行了,更新不了. 幸好在csdn上搜到有人也問這個問題,不然都不知道怎么搞。

2.z-index的問題。
包含在其他HTML元素內(nèi)部的HTML元素的z-index只是相對于位于同一層次的元素的z-index,對其父元素之外的元素的z-index沒有影響,也就是說如果父元素的z-index很小,比如是0,內(nèi)部元素的z-index很高,1000.父元素相鄰的元素的z-index是2,如果內(nèi)部元素溢出去了,和相鄰元素重合,那么被覆蓋的還是內(nèi)部元素。

標簽:招商 昆明 石嘴山 保定 沈陽 葫蘆島 常德 鶴崗

巨人網(wǎng)絡(luò)通訊聲明:本文標題《Access 使用總結(jié)一篇》,本文關(guān)鍵詞  Access,使用,總結(jié),一篇,Access,;如發(fā)現(xiàn)本文內(nèi)容存在版權(quán)問題,煩請?zhí)峁┫嚓P(guān)信息告之我們,我們將及時溝通與處理。本站內(nèi)容系統(tǒng)采集于網(wǎng)絡(luò),涉及言論、版權(quán)與本站無關(guān)。
  • 相關(guān)文章
  • 下面列出與本文章《Access 使用總結(jié)一篇》相關(guān)的同類信息!
  • 本頁收集關(guān)于Access 使用總結(jié)一篇的相關(guān)信息資訊供網(wǎng)民參考!
  • 推薦文章
    欧美阿v视频在线大全_亚洲欧美中文日韩V在线观看_www性欧美日韩欧美91_亚洲欧美日韩久久精品
  • <rt id="w000q"><acronym id="w000q"></acronym></rt>
  • <abbr id="w000q"></abbr>
    <rt id="w000q"></rt>
    色综合激情五月| 一色屋精品亚洲香蕉网站| 亚洲国产精品自拍| 99re成人精品视频| 色综合久久中文综合久久牛| 国产精品色哟哟| 国产精品一区二区在线播放| 91动漫免费网站| 国产欧美一区二区在线观看| 国产在线视视频有精品| 国产黄色录像视频| 欧美激情在线免费观看| 高清成人在线观看| 美女福利视频在线观看| 18欧美亚洲精品| 91蝌蚪porny成人天涯| 欧美视频一区二区三区在线观看| 又紧又大又爽精品一区二区| 91女人视频在线观看| 欧美日韩美少妇| 三级精品在线观看| 无码h肉动漫在线观看| 久久久久久久久蜜桃| 国产精品88av| 一本大道av一区二区在线播放| 亚洲精品一二三| 久久久久中文字幕亚洲精品| 8v天堂国产在线一区二区| 日韩va欧美va亚洲va久久| 国产三级av在线播放| 久久免费视频一区| 丰满少妇久久久久久久| 日本道色综合久久| 亚洲成人激情综合网| 97超碰在线免费观看| 国产欧美日韩久久| eeuss鲁片一区二区三区| 欧美日韩电影在线播放| 日韩电影一区二区三区四区| 日本人亚洲人jjzzjjz| 一区在线观看视频| 精品无码人妻少妇久久久久久| 日韩久久免费av| 福利一区二区在线观看| 欧美三级日本三级少妇99| 免费高清在线视频一区·| 亚洲区一区二区三| 亚洲影视在线播放| www.黄色在线| 亚洲天堂网中文字| 欧美无人区码suv| 欧美激情在线一区二区| 97中文字幕在线观看| 26uuu久久天堂性欧美| av亚洲精华国产精华| 日韩亚洲电影在线| 成人毛片在线观看| 欧美一级在线观看| 成人性生交大片| 欧美一区二区三区视频免费播放| 国产精品资源在线看| 欧美日韩一级二级| 激情图片小说一区| 欧美日韩一级视频| 国产精品亚洲成人| 7777精品伊人久久久大香线蕉的 | 自拍偷在线精品自拍偷无码专区| 国产av一区二区三区传媒| 久久精品视频一区| 亚洲成年人在线观看| 国产欧美精品在线观看| 动漫美女无遮挡免费| 国产精品天干天干在线综合| 天堂www中文在线资源| 国产精品全国免费观看高清| 久久久久亚洲AV成人无码国产| 国产精品久久久久影院色老大| 西西大胆午夜视频| 樱花草国产18久久久久| 中国1级黄色片| 琪琪一区二区三区| 欧美亚洲高清一区| 国产91丝袜在线观看| 欧美成人乱码一区二区三区| 99久久精品国产麻豆演员表| 久久人人97超碰com| 黄色性视频网站| 自拍偷拍国产亚洲| 妖精视频在线观看免费| 日韩经典一区二区| 欧美日韩一区二区在线观看| 成人午夜私人影院| 国产亚洲欧美激情| 色婷婷在线影院| 天天色综合成人网| 欧美性淫爽ww久久久久无| 成人精品一区二区三区中文字幕| 精品国产免费久久| 中文乱码人妻一区二区三区视频| 一区二区三区在线免费| 卡通动漫亚洲综合| 国产精品一区二区三区99| 精品电影一区二区| 欧美亚一区二区三区| 婷婷中文字幕综合| 欧美日韩黄视频| 国产精品久久久久野外| 日韩久久一区二区| 日韩a级片在线观看| 欧美绝品在线观看成人午夜影视| 国产一区999| 久久精品在这里| 99久久久无码国产精品衣服| 免费一级欧美片在线观看| 4438x成人网最大色成网站| 亚洲精品成人无码毛片| 一区二区三区日本| 在线观看网站黄不卡| 97精品久久久久中文字幕| 中文字幕亚洲视频| 亚洲色婷婷一区二区三区| 成人黄色av网站在线| 国产精品美日韩| 日本少妇高清视频| 99久久久久久| 亚洲卡通欧美制服中文| 欧美中文字幕一区二区三区| 91麻豆国产福利精品| 一级做a爱片久久| 欧美日韩情趣电影| 少妇精品无码一区二区三区| 五月天亚洲精品| 日韩一级精品视频在线观看| 免费a级黄色片| 日韩成人午夜精品| 精品乱人伦一区二区三区| 久久久久久九九九九九| 精品无人码麻豆乱码1区2区| 国产人妖乱国产精品人妖| 国产精品99久久久久久成人| www.亚洲精品| 亚洲综合色视频| 欧美精品粉嫩高潮一区二区| 最近中文字幕无免费| 久久精品国产99国产精品| 久久精品亚洲乱码伦伦中文| h色网站在线观看| 爱情岛论坛亚洲自拍| 香蕉av福利精品导航| 日韩欧美亚洲一区二区| 国产三级短视频| 成人h精品动漫一区二区三区| 亚洲精品国产精华液| 这里是久久伊人| 97人妻人人揉人人躁人人| 国产 日韩 欧美大片| 一区二区三区国产豹纹内裤在线| 777亚洲妇女| 欧美黄色高清视频| 99久久婷婷国产综合精品| 亚洲超碰精品一区二区| 精品国产免费久久| 欧美在线视频第一页| 精品伦一区二区三区| 久久国产综合精品| 综合欧美亚洲日本| 欧美一区二区三区四区在线观看| 久久视频精品在线观看| av一二三不卡影片| 人人狠狠综合久久亚洲| 国产精品免费久久| 欧美日韩国产一级片| 成人小视频免费看| 伊人影院在线观看视频| 久久99国产精品久久99果冻传媒 | 国产三级视频网站| 国产福利视频一区二区三区| 一区二区三区小说| 2023国产精品| 欧美无乱码久久久免费午夜一区| 中文字幕av网址| 99久久99久久综合| 麻豆成人久久精品二区三区小说| 亚洲欧洲成人av每日更新| 日韩午夜在线播放| 色综合天天综合狠狠| 右手影院亚洲欧美| 99精品黄色片免费大全| 麻豆专区一区二区三区四区五区| 中文字幕中文字幕一区二区| 日韩一区二区免费电影| 色综合久久中文字幕| 一级性生活毛片| 麻豆网站免费观看| 国产一区999| 日韩电影在线观看网站| 亚洲男人的天堂在线aⅴ视频| 欧美精品一区二区三区视频| 欧美日韩五月天| 成人免费视频国产免费观看|